Abstract
A driving assistance apparatus includes a clutch provided between a drive source and a transmission, a clutch operator with which a driver who drives a vehicle disengages the clutch, a clutch operation detector that detects that the clutch is disengaged, a shift operator with which the driver sets the transmission at least to a neutral position, a shift position detector that detects that the transmission is in the neutral position, a low-speed motor, and a controller that controls a drive force of the low-speed motor. The controller includes a driving mode setter that sets a driving mode of the vehicle to a motor driving mode when the clutch is detected to be disengaged or the transmission is detected to be in the neutral position. The controller stops the drive source and starts the low-speed motor when the driving mode is set to the motor driving mode.
